Transaction 077269bdffd7090d830b47f6e1ca933bc74dd95a3418f1e3034d27a175f71dd7

1 Input
2 Outputs
  • 077269bdffd7090d830b47f6e1ca933bc74dd95a3418f1e3034d27a175f71dd7:0
  • value  21396741
    address  39MF7Mb9rSAArerrBfGTwwHn4L8MVPoPm4
  • 077269bdffd7090d830b47f6e1ca933bc74dd95a3418f1e3034d27a175f71dd7:1
  • value  1231700
    address  15CLzQPZAdNrNBf3nBxktZYzSx7gbMEFVt